A few weeks ago I joined the Decoding Data Science’s 8-Day Building AI Application Challenge. I placed in the top 25 from 295 participants worldwide, what I walked away with is worth more than a podium finish.
8 days, one idea, a fully deployed AI application built from scratch.
I built Cookable, an AI powered recipe assistant that takes whatever ingredients you have and generates 5 detailed cookbook quality recipes in seconds. Built with Streamlit, Groq API, and LLaMA 3.3 70B.
Here is what I actually learned:
• Prompt engineering is harder than it looks. Small wording changes had a bigger impact on output quality than anything else.
• Error handling is not optional. 20 test cases on Day 4 found three failure modes I had not anticipated. Each one taught me something.
• The gap between working and polished is almost entirely CSS and session state. Core logic was done by Day 3. The rest was making it something I was proud to share a link to.
• Deploying something real changes your standards. The moment the app went live, edge cases stopped being optional.
I did not get a leaderboard position but I took home something better: a deployed app, a sharper skillset, and a clearer understanding of what it actually takes to build something real from scratch. That feels like enough.
